log" includes log messages that relate towards the queue assistance for your hour starting at eighteen:00 on 31 July 2014. The "000001" indicates that this is the 1st log file for this period. Storage Analytics also data the timestamps of the initial and very last log messages saved within the file as Portion of the blob's metadata. The API for blob storage enables you locate blobs in a very container depending on a reputation prefix: to Track down each of the blobs that consist of queue log information with the hour commencing at eighteen:00, You need to use the prefix "queue/2014/07/31/1800." Storage Analytics buffers log messages internally and afterwards periodically updates the suitable blob or makes a different just one with the most recent batch of log entries. This minimizes the amount of writes it must accomplish into the blob service. For anyone who is employing an analogous Alternative in your own personal application, it's essential to take into account how to deal with the trade-off among trustworthiness (composing each individual log entry to blob storage as it happens) and price and scalability (buffering updates in your application and crafting them to blob storage in batches). Difficulties and considerations
Table storage is affordable so take into account storing exactly the same entity many occasions (with distinct keys) to enable extra successful queries.
This portion discusses a number of the factors to Keep in mind after you implement the designs explained from the earlier sections. Most of the section works by using illustrations published in C# that utilize the Storage Shopper Library (Model four.3.0 at the time of writing). Retrieving entities
one — employed to explain a problem where a employee is currently being compensated within a mystery and unlawful way so that you can keep away from paying out taxes They have been paying her underneath the table
What is the Table support? As you could count on through the title, the Table company uses a tabular format to store info. Inside the common terminology, Just about every row of the table signifies an entity, as well as the columns retail store the various Qualities of that entity. Every entity has a set of keys to uniquely recognize it, and also a timestamp column that the Table assistance works by using to track in the event the entity was very last up to date (this transpires mechanically and You can't manually overwrite the timestamp by having an arbitrary value). The Table support makes use of this previous-modified timestamp (LMT) to manage optimistic concurrency.
Only one entity might have up to 255 Qualities and become up to one MB in dimensions. After you query the table and retrieve entities, you might not have to have all of the Qualities and may avoid transferring knowledge unnecessarily (to help you reduce latency and price).
Observe that using an "or" to specify a filter based upon RowKey values ends in a partition scan and is not taken care of as a range query. Therefore, you ought to stay away from queries that use filters like:
The following table contains many of the critical values to concentrate on when you find yourself planning a Table company Option:
If you demand atomic transactions across entity varieties, it is possible to keep these many entity sorts in precisely the same partition in the exact same table.
“If we're to take advantage of the use of linked here our all-natural sources, we have to be prepared to act to maintain them.”
Think about the following Clicking Here details when deciding the best way to carry out this sample: This Remedy doesn't provide for transaction isolation. For example, a customer could examine The present and Archive tables when the employee role was concerning techniques 4 and five, and find out an inconsistent web check out of the data.
If You furthermore may want to have the ability to retrieve an index of worker entities based upon the worth of An additional non-distinctive property, look at more info like their last name, you will need to utilize a significantly less successful partition scan to uncover matches rather than utilizing an index to glimpse them up directly. This is due to the table company isn't going to present secondary indexes. Remedy
This portion concentrates on the look things to consider for optimizing inserts, updates, and deletes. Sometimes, you will need to Assess the trade-off among types that optimize for querying towards styles that improve for knowledge modification equally as you need to do in patterns description for relational databases (Even though the approaches for running the design trade-offs are diverse in a very relational databases).
Our Specific finance and payment choices make your aspiration residence a reality. Preserve time with on-line pre-acceptance. Find out more